在本教程中,我们将向您展示怎样在 Fedora 37. 对于那些不知道的人,FFmpeg 是一组可以录制、转换和流式传输音频和视频的免费软件。 使用 FFmpeg,您可以轻松地将文件转换为您需要的格式,而无需担心兼容性问题。 FFmpeg 是在 GNU/Linux 上开发的,但可以在大多数操作系统上编译,包括 Windows。
本文假定您至少具有 Linux 的基本知识,知道怎样使用 shell,最重要的是,您将站点托管在自己的 VPS 上。 安装非常简单,假设您在 root 帐户下运行,如果不是,您可能需要添加 ‘sudo
‘ 到获取 root 权限的命令。 我将向您展示 FFmpeg 在 Fedora 37.
先决条件
- 运行以下操作系统之一的服务器: Fedora 37.
- 建议您使用全新的操作系统安装,以防止出现任何潜在问题。
- 通过 SSH 访问服务器(如果您在桌面上,则只需打开终端)。
- 一个
non-root sudo user
或访问root user
. 我们建议充当non-root sudo user
,但是,如果您在充当根用户时不小心,可能会损害您的系统。
安装 FFmpeg Fedora 37
第 1 步。在继续之前,请更新您的 Fedora 操作系统以确保所有现有软件包都是最新的。 使用此命令更新服务器包:
sudo dnf upgrade sudo dnf update
步骤 2. 安装 FFmpeg Fedora 37.
默认情况下,FFmpeg 包位于默认存储库中 Fedora 37. 现在运行以下命令将 FFmpeg 包安装到您的 Fedora 系统:
sudo dnf install ffmpeg ffmpeg-devel
现在检查安装在你的 FFmpeg 的版本 Fedora 系统使用命令:
ffmpeg -version
步骤 3. FFmpeg 基本命令。
下面是使用 FFmpeg 的一些基本命令:
ffmpeg -version: show version ffmpeg -formats: show available formats ffmpeg -codecs: show available codecs ffmpeg -decoders: show available decoders ffmpeg -encoders: show available encoders ffmpeg -bsfs: show available bit stream filters ffmpeg -protocols: show available protocols ffmpeg -filters: show available filters
您还可以从以下位置获取所有命令行选项:
ffmpeg --help
步骤 4. FFmpeg 基本示例。
以下是 FFmpeg 命令行使用的几个基本示例:
- 减少 .mov 文件大小:
ffmpeg -i sample-file.mov -c:v libx264 -c:a copy -crf 20 sample-file.mov
- 将 .mov 转换为 .mp4
ffmpeg -i infile.mov -vcodec copy -acodec aac -strict experimental -ab 128k outfile.mp4
恭喜! 您已成功安装 FFmpeg。 感谢您使用本教程在您的设备上安装 FFmpeg Fedora 37系统。 如需更多帮助或有用信息,我们建议您查看 官方 FFmpeg 网站.